DTE MP Cutoff 2026 - DTE, Madhya Pradesh, will soon publish the MP B.Tech 2026 cutoff at dte.mponline.gov.in. The MP BE 2026 cutoff will also be updated on this page once officially released. The MP DTE 2026 cutoff will be available as opening and closing ranks for admission into various participating institutes. The authority will release the cutoff separately for each round of counselling. Candidates who seek MP BE admission 2026 must score higher than the MP 2026 cutoff criteria laid by the authorities. MP DTE will consider various factors while preparing the cutoff of MP BE 2026. The cutoff for various undergraduate engineering programmes under the MP BE admission will vary from each other. Candidates must know that the MP DTE 2026 cutoff is released separately for those applying through JEE Main and those applying based on their qualifying exam. S.No. | College | Seats |
1 | Madhav Institute of Technology and Science, Gwalior | 870 |
2 | Technocrats Institute of Technology, Bhopal | 740 |
3 | Lakshmi Narain College of Technology, Bhopal | 600 |
4 | Shri Govindram Seksaria Institute of Technology and Science, Indore | 600 |
5 | Jabalpur Engineering College, Jabalpur | 560 |
6 | Samrat Ashok Technological Institute, Vidisha | 540 |
7 | Sagar Institute of Science and Technology, Bhopal | 480 |
8 | Patel College of Science and Technology, Bhopal | 420 |
9 | Shri Vaishnav Institute of Technology and Science, Indore | 360 |
10 | Ujjain Engineering College, Ujjain | 330 |
Mentioned below are the factors that will be taken into consideration by DTE, Madhya Pradesh while preparing MP BE 2026 cutoff:
Previous years’ cutoff trend.
Difficulty level of JEE Main 2026.
Difficulty level of Qualifying examination.
Total number of candidates applying and qualified.
Total number of seats available through MP BE 2026 admission.
MP BE 2026 cutoff is released separately for candidates applying through JEE Main and the qualifying exam.
Only candidates who meet the cutoff of MP BE 2026 are eligible to participate in the counselling and seat allotment procedure for admission.
DTE MP 2026 cutoff includes opening and closing ranks for different branches of engineering.
The cutoff released by the authorities depends on various factors that are taken into consideration while preparing it.
Candidates are offered seats in the participating institutes of MP BE based on merit, choice filling, and availability of seats.
Also, participating institutes will release their separate cutoffs for different branches offered by them and categories of candidates.
